    The reason behind this is to get the best visual aspect ratio, set on the actual video parameters.

    Stretch\non-linear zoom all have side effects, seen mainly if you view something that should be round, goes distinctly oval, thats why 14:9 mode looks way better for 4:3 viewing than any other setting, letterbox detection also works a treat, do you ever get video with a black border all the way around (16:9), we do with BBC\Five channels, TV's automatically stretch these, generally pc's do not, whichever codec you use.

    Plus a lot of my video's I use non-linear stretch for, ok if that is set under MP config as the default, when I play a 1280x720HD movie, it will stretch it, so again anything round goes oval, same would apply to 1080 material.

    This plugin just gives you the chance to setup individual profiles for each aspect ratio according to the video input, once setup, this is all done automatically for the video you are viewing, no more manually changing, this is another thing that raises the WAF factor :)

    there are some people who are not disturbed by false aspect ratio, they do not even recognize it untill I say it to them. I myself cannot bear ovals insted of circles. Or flat-pressed Formula 1 cars circling :) So if someone does not care about this distortion and does not watch letterboxed 4:3 broadcasts can leave this plugin alone. 4:3->16:9 nonlinear stretch is a very nice thing to have: only peripheral areas are distorted (also prevents burn-in on the edges of my plasma!).

    This plugin only automates the switching process between:
    - 4:3->16:9 nonlinear stretch for real 4:3 stuff
    - 4:3-> 16:9 zoom for letterboxed 4:3 (pseudo-16:9), cropping black bars without stretch
    - 16:9 left as 16:9 (no zoom or stretch)

    and this have really a high wife-acceptance-factor in my case
